If not, see <http://www.gnu.org/licenses/>. */ package net.lulli.certsigner.util; import net.lulli.certsigner.Settings; import net.lulli.certsigner.ca.CertificateIssue; import org.bouncycastle.jce.provider.BouncyCastleProvider; import org.bouncycastle.pkcs.PKCS10CertificationRequest; import org.bouncycastle.util.encoders.Base64; import java.io.*; import java.security.*; import java.security.cert.Certificate; import java.security.cert.X509Certificate; public class FileCAUtils { public static void initializeCa( String rootSubject, String dirName, String keystorePassword ) { try { Security.addProvider(new BouncyCastleProvider()); KeyPairGenerator keyPairGenerator = KeyPairGenerator.getInstance(Settings.KEY_ALGORITHM, Settings.BC_PROVIDER); keyPairGenerator.initialize(2048); KeyPair rootKeyPair = keyPairGenerator.generateKeyPair(); X509Certificate rootCert = CertificateIssue.rootCertificate(rootKeyPair.getPublic(), rootKeyPair.getPrivate(), rootSubject); certToPemFile(rootCert, dirName + "/root-cert.pem"); keyPairToKeystore(rootKeyPair, rootCert, "root-cert", dirName, "PKCS12", keystorePassword); String pemCertificate = PemUtil.toString(rootCert); } catch (Exception e) { throw new IllegalStateException(e.getMessage()); } } public static String signCertificateWithRootKeystore( String rootKeystoreFileName, String rootKeystorePassword, PKCS10CertificationRequest csr, String rootSubject, String certificateTargetDir, String commonName ) { try { System.out.println(certificateTargetDir); Security.addProvider(new BouncyCastleProvider()); KeyPairGenerator keyPairGenerator = KeyPairGenerator.getInstance(Settings.KEY_ALGORITHM, Settings.BC_PROVIDER); KeyStore ks = KeyStore.getInstance("pkcs12"); System.out.println("rootKeystoreFileName:" + rootKeystoreFileName); ks.load(new FileInputStream(rootKeystoreFileName), rootKeystorePassword.toCharArray()); X509Certificate rootCert = (X509Certificate) ks.getCertificate("root-cert"); KeyPair issuedCertKeyPair = keyPairGenerator.generateKeyPair(); X509Certificate issuedCert = CertificateIssue.clientCertificate( issuedCertKeyPair.getPrivate(), rootSubject, rootCert, csr); issuedCert.verify(issuedCertKeyPair.getPublic(), Settings.BC_PROVIDER); certToPemFile(issuedCert, certificateTargetDir + "/" + commonName + ".pem"); keyPairToKeystore(issuedCertKeyPair, issuedCert, commonName, certificateTargetDir, "PKCS12", "pass"); Serde.toFile(issuedCertKeyPair.getPrivate(), certificateTargetDir + "/" + commonName + ".key"); return PemUtil.toString(issuedCert); } catch (Exception e) { throw new IllegalStateException(e.getMessage()); } } public static void signCertificate( String rootCaPublicKeyFileName, String rootCertFileName, PKCS10CertificationRequest csr, String rootSubject, String dirName, String commonName ) { try { Security.addProvider(new BouncyCastleProvider()); KeyPairGenerator keyPairGenerator = KeyPairGenerator.getInstance(Settings.KEY_ALGORITHM, Settings.BC_PROVIDER); PublicKey caPublicKey = Serde.publicKeyFromFile(rootCaPublicKeyFileName); X509Certificate rootCert = Serde.certificateFromFile(rootCertFileName); KeyPair issuedCertKeyPair = keyPairGenerator.generateKeyPair(); X509Certificate issuedCert = CertificateIssue.clientCertificate( issuedCertKeyPair.getPrivate(), rootSubject, rootCert, csr); issuedCert.verify(caPublicKey, Settings.BC_PROVIDER); //writeCertToFileBase64Encoded(issuedCert, commonName + ".cer"); //exportKeyPairToKeystoreFile(issuedCertKeyPair, issuedCert, commonName, commonName + ".p12", "PKCS12", "pass"); Serde.toFile(issuedCertKeyPair.getPrivate(), dirName + "/" + commonName + ".key"); } catch (Exception e) { throw new IllegalStateException(e.getMessage()); } } static void keyPairToKeystore(KeyPair keyPair, Certificate certificate, String alias, String dirName, String storeType, String storePass) { try { KeyStore sslKeyStore = KeyStore.getInstance(storeType, Settings.BC_PROVIDER); sslKeyStore.load(null, null); sslKeyStore.setKeyEntry(alias, keyPair.getPrivate(), null, new java.security.cert.Certificate[]{certificate}); FileOutputStream keyStoreOs = new FileOutputStream(dirName + "/" + alias + ".p12"); sslKeyStore.store(keyStoreOs, storePass.toCharArray()); } catch (Exception e) { throw new IllegalStateException(e.getMessage()); } } static void certToPemFile(Certificate certificate, String fileName) throws Exception { FileOutputStream certificateOut = new FileOutputStream(fileName); certificateOut.write("-----BEGIN CERTIFICATE-----\n".getBytes()); certificateOut.write(Base64.encode(certificate.getEncoded())); certificateOut.write("-----END CERTIFICATE-----\n".getBytes()); certificateOut.close(); } } |
